This volume, unquestionably one of the few definitive, standard references on horticulture, has been out-of-print for several years, much to the dismay of horticulturists everywhere. Dioscorides Press is pleased to present this Commemorative Reprint Edition honoring the 123rd birthday of its esteemed author, Alfred Rehder. Rehderâ??s monumental work remains one of the most orderly, comprehensive and easily used compendiums of woody plant material. Detailed plant descriptions are augmented by numerous keys, glossaries, indices and illustration references. Every botanist, horticulturist and avid gardener should own a copy of this invaluable book. 996 pages.
